Anthropic Restricts Project Glasswing Access

Project Glasswing is Anthropic’s invite-only cybersecurity initiative built around Claude Mythos Preview, a frontier model Anthropic says can uncover and exploit software vulnerabilities at a level approaching elite human specialists. Rather than a broad public release, Anthropic is limiting access to a selected set of major enterprise and infrastructure partners, pairing the preview with premium usage pricing and explicit security framing. The move suggests Anthropic is trying to commercialize highly capable cyber models through controlled deployment first, while also reducing misuse risk and gathering feedback from trusted operators.

// ANALYSIS

Hot take: this reads like the first version of a two-tier AI market, where the most sensitive and commercially valuable frontier models are distributed by invitation, not by default.

  • The invite-only structure likely serves three goals at once: safety containment, practical evaluation with trusted partners, and a premium enterprise go-to-market.
  • Anthropic is signaling that frontier cyber capability is now valuable enough to monetize before it is broadly democratized.
  • Restricted access can reduce immediate misuse, but it does not eliminate diffusion risk; it mostly slows it and concentrates it among vetted customers first.
  • The partner-heavy rollout suggests Anthropic wants credibility with critical infrastructure and security teams, not mass-market attention.
  • If this pattern holds, the real product category may shift from "public model launch" to "managed access program for frontier systems."
